Gladius

A gladius is a long, sharp sword used by ancient Roman soldiers. It had a pointy end for stabbing and a sharp edge for slicing. The gladius was made out of metal, which is a hard material that is shaped and heated to make it strong. The Romans used the gladius to fight in battles and protect their homeland. The soldiers had to practice a lot with the gladius to make sure they knew how to use it properly. The gladius was an important weapon that helped the Romans win many battles and conquer other lands.
